What is virtual therapy?

Virtual therapy, also known as online therapy or teletherapy, is a form of mental health counseling that takes place over the internet using video calls, phone calls, or messaging platforms. This allows clients to connect with licensed therapists from the comfort of their own homes, making mental health support more accessible and convenient. Virtual therapy can address a wide range of issues, including anxiety, depression, relationship concerns, and stress management, and is considered just as effective as in-person therapy for many individuals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a virtual therapist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Virtual Therapist, you generally need a graduate degree in counseling, psychology, or social work, along with relevant state licensure. Familiarity with telehealth platforms, secure video conferencing tools, and electronic health record (EHR) systems is also essential. Outstanding communication, digital empathy, and the ability to build rapport remotely help you stand out in this role. These skills and qualities ensure ethical, effective, and accessible mental health support in the digital environment.

What are some common challenges faced by virtual therapists and how can they be addressed?

Virtual therapists often encounter challenges such as establishing rapport with clients through a screen, managing technological issues, and ensuring client privacy. To address these, therapists can use video platforms with secure encryption, create a calm and private workspace, and employ active listening and clear communication techniques to build trust. Continuous professional development in telehealth best practices can also help virtual therapists stay effective and responsive to client needs.

Virtual Therapy and Virtual Counseling both involve online mental health services provided by licensed professionals. Virtual Therapy typically refers to more clinical, diagnosis-based treatment, while Virtual Counseling may focus on emotional support, guidance, or life coaching. Both roles require similar credentials and are used in similar environments, but their focus and scope can differ slightly.

Are telehealth therapists in demand?

Yes, telehealth therapists are in high demand due to increased acceptance of virtual mental health services and expanded access to care. The growth is driven by technological advancements, insurance coverage, and a shortage of in-person mental health providers, making remote therapy roles increasingly available for licensed professionals.

Can you be a virtual therapist?

Yes, virtual therapy is a legitimate profession where licensed therapists provide mental health services through online platforms. Virtual therapists typically need relevant licensure, strong communication skills, and familiarity with telehealth technology to effectively support clients remotely.
